Popis: We have developed the pulsed plasma operation scenarios for JA DEMO, a design concept of the steady-state tokamak demonstration reactor, to clarify controls of the current profile and power required for the operation. We compare the scenarios when injecting electron cyclotron waves only and both neutral beam and electron cyclotron waves for external heating and current drive. We demonstrate current profile control that maintains the minimum value of the safety factor above one and avoids creating the local minima in the safety factor profile and power control by argon seeding that maintains the fusion power constant at the desired value and reduces the heat load on the divertor, performing long-time integrated modeling simulations. We clarify the conditions of the heating and current drive system and impurity injection system required for such control. The dependence of power control on argon anomalous transport coefficients is investigated. We have the prospect of maintaining the fusion power of 1 GW for more than two hours, i.e. obtaining the required plasma performance determined using a systems code.
